Is it legal for a hair cutting business to have their customers play Black Jack for a chance to win a free hair cut?

At the cash register, before ringing out the customer, the stylist is required to ask the customer if they would like to play Black Jack for a chance to win a free hair cut. The customer then is dealt the cards and asked if they want to buy another card for $1.00. This process continues until the customer hits 21 or bust. Is this illegal?
